The Tester's Mindset in Fast Releases#

Developers focus on building, users focus on using. Testers focus on what could go wrong. This mindset is what makes QA in fast releases critical. When timelines compress, this perspective becomes even more valuable.

  • Anticipating edge cases: Beyond happy paths, testers explore unusual inputs, simultaneous actions, and real-world interruptions that developers might not envision.
  • Thinking like a user (and beyond): They simulate scenarios users may never consciously think of, like losing connectivity mid-transaction or using features in unexpected sequences.
  • Spotting subtle inconsistencies: A tester's eye for detail ensures that even small UI/UX flaws don't erode trust or create friction.

Real-World Example#

Imagine a fintech app rolling out instant loan approvals. Developers celebrate speed, but testers notice:

  • Missing interest rate details on the approval screen.
  • Backend failures under simultaneous requests that unit tests never surfaced.
  • Outdated branding in confirmation emails sent to users.

These observations highlight why QA in fast releases is essential. Not just for catching bugs, but for protecting compliance, user trust, and brand reputation.

Adapting QA in Fast Releases#

To stay relevant, testers evolve their approach. Traditional methods alone won't survive acceleration. Modern QA in fast releases means:

  • Shift-left testing: Engaging early in requirements and design discussions, not waiting for builds.
  • Automation with intent: Automating repetitive checks while reserving human intuition for exploratory testing where it adds the most value.
  • Risk-based prioritization: Focusing effort on high-impact areas like security, payments, and data integrity rather than testing everything equally.
  • Collaboration: Acting as communicators between developers, product managers, and users to surface risks early.
